With more than 400 participants, brilliant weather and over $18,000
raised to provide youth with opportunities to achieve their full
potential through sports and education, the 4th Annual Run was a true
testament to a community dedicated to Making a Difference.
At 7am on June 27, 2010 all ten climbers successfully reached Africa’s highest peak - Uhuru Peak at 5,895 meters above sea level! More importantly, their efforts raised $80,000.
Canadian speed skater Clara Hughes celebrated her sixth Olympic
medal (both summer and winter) by donating her prize money to SHLF
partner Take a Hike.
